Battery
A dead coin battery is the most frequent cause of a key fob that is not working. However, it could be caused by water damage, signal interference or a defective receiver module. In these situations an OBDII scanner can be used to determine if the remote keyless entry antenna is showing errors.
If the key fob doesn't work after replacing the battery, it is worth trying a replacement to identify any issues with the chip. The rubber seals on the key fob prevent it from submerging into water. However submerging it in water ocean or pool could harm the electronics.
You will require a small screwdriver to open the cover that holds the key. Once open, you can take off the upper portion using the buttons and the lower half where the battery is.
Insert a new CR2025 battery into the slot, polarity up. Be aware that using the wrong or non-compatible batteries can harm the key fob. Make sure you make use of a battery that has the same voltage and size. Once the new battery is fitted, the cover may be shut and the key fob will be working again.
Transponder Chip
Transponders are a small circuit that is embedded into your car keys. The chip is programmed with a unique code to match the immobiliser system in your car. This ensures that only the correct key is able to start your vehicle.
Without the chip and the chip is not present, your car will not start. The transponder transmits a radio signal to your car's immobiliser when you turn the key in the ignition. The chip also transmits an unlock code when you push the unlock button on the key fob. If you lose your transponder key it has to be replaced.

Key Shell
This is a key shell replacement for your current remote car key. It can be cut to fit your key and it has the same buttons as the old one. It can be cut as a blank (uncut), or with chip transponders. The electronic core isn't replaced. If the key you have is defective, you will need to buy a new one.

A key fob is a device made up of a computer chip as well as a metal shell. When it is close to an RFID reader, seat ibiza keys the copper coils on both sides of the fob energize and convert the radio frequency signal into electricity. This power then flows to the microcomputer on the fob, and it transmits an unique number that acts as a credential for identification.
The key fob is shown to the reader so that it can be matched with the number in its memory. This process, also known as "key-matching", is used by the security system of the vehicle to verify that the owner is authorized. Once the keys are matched, the reader will be able to start the car and unlock the doors.
